Greenford Road is in Greenford and in Ealing district. UB6 8RE is located in the Central Greenford elect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Ealing North.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Greenford Road was 41.7 per 1,000 residents, which is 66.0% lower than the Central Greenford average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.
Greenford Road has the 15th lowest crime rate of 85 local areas in Central Greenford and the 192nd lowest crime rate of 964 local areas in Ealing .
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 11.4 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-6.5%.

Households in this area have a higher level of wealth to the average household in England and Wales. 71% of analyzed areas in England and Wales have lower average household annual income than this area.
